Overview of Airflow Poly Pak

The Airflow Poly Pak is a rigid box filter designed for long-lasting HVAC performance with reduced operational costs. Constructed entirely from impact-resistant polypropylene, it provides strong, reliable filtration while remaining lightweight, moisture-resistant, and easy to handle. With MERV 11–14 options, it’s ideal for VAV systems and demanding environments.

Lightweight, Easy to Handle

Polypropylene construction makes the Poly Pak significantly lighter than traditional metal-framed filters. This reduces freight and warehouse costs while making installation and replacement easier for technicians. The lightweight design also minimizes handling strain, damage risk, and logistics challenges, saving both time and money.

Durable, Moisture-Resistant Design

Engineered with injection-molded separators and cross braces, the Poly Pak maintains rigidity under varying air pressures. Unlike metal filters, it won’t corrode or bend in high humidity or turbulent airflow. Its synthetic components also resist microbial growth, ensuring reliable, hygienic operation in critical environments.

Cost-Efficient Sustainability

With compactable, incinerable materials, the Poly Pak simplifies disposal and reduces landfill costs. Its lightweight, recyclable design helps facility managers lower operating expenses while supporting sustainability goals—making it a smart long-term choice for both performance and environmental responsibility.
